Körber Schleifring Becomes United Grinding

Körber Schleifring, a global provider of grinding machine technology and its North American arm United Grinding Techologies are now one under the new brand name United Grinding Group – Körber Solutions, a move that expands the company’s global market position in relation to technology, service and volume. As an amalgamation of eight individual company brands, the new group also represents what is considered the industry’s largest single source of comprehensive and integrated grinding solutions.

Under the United Grinding umbrella, companies Magerle, Blohm, Jung, Studer, Schaudt, Mikrosa, Walter and EWAG work together to provide the most advanced CNC grinding machine technology and expertise that ensure the continued competitiveness, success and growth of customers worldwide. The group offers a scope of over 60 product and service brands, local applications support and centuries of combined experience and innovation in cylindrical, profile, surface and cutting tool grinding, as well as eroding and lasering operations.

“There is strength in numbers,” said Rodger Pinney, president of United Grinding North America, Inc. “The new unified group positions us to further intensify our focus on and attention to customers. Through close working relationships, we will continue to clearly and completely understand our customers’ manufacturing needs and shape our precision grinding technologies and services to fulfill those needs and keep them profitable.”   

As part of the new branding, United Grinding will implement some key projects and strategies involving sales and service, production, engineering, finance and culture. For instance, United Grinding has defined nine critical industry segments on which it will focus when developing new products and services in line with customer requirements. These segments include automotive and suppliers, aerospace, transportation and heavy industries, energy, tooling, die and mold, medical, machine manufacturers and precision engineering.

Additionally, the group’s new renamed Customer Care program includes services to help customers use United Grinding products even more efficiently and profitably. New machine redesigns will create added value for customers, while a new fine-tuned sales app ensures customers receive all necessary product and service information for a smooth and fast capital equipment acquisition process.
